The executive problem: delivery performance and profitability are often visible too late
Professional services firms often discover margin erosion after the work has already been delivered. Utilization may appear healthy at the aggregate level while high-value specialists are overallocated, low-margin projects consume senior resources, and change requests remain unbilled. Finance sees revenue leakage, delivery leaders see staffing strain, and executives receive conflicting narratives because each function is measuring performance through a different lens.
This fragmentation creates predictable operational issues: duplicate data entry between PSA and finance systems, delayed timesheet approvals, inconsistent project stage definitions, weak forecast discipline, and poor visibility into work in progress. The result is not only slower decision-making but also weaker enterprise governance. When leadership cannot trust the same operational truth, scaling the business becomes increasingly difficult.
| Executive concern | Typical disconnected-state symptom | ERP dashboard outcome |
|---|---|---|
| Delivery predictability | Project status reported manually and inconsistently | Standardized health indicators across portfolio, practice, and account |
| Profitability control | Margins reviewed after invoicing or period close | Near real-time visibility into burn, write-offs, and margin variance |
| Resource utilization | Capacity planning managed in spreadsheets | Forward-looking utilization and bench exposure by role and region |
| Cash flow timing | Billing readiness disconnected from project completion | Integrated view of milestones, approvals, invoicing, and collections risk |
| Governance | Different teams define project stages differently | Common KPI framework and workflow-based control points |
What an enterprise-grade professional services ERP dashboard should actually measure
Executive dashboards in services businesses should not be overloaded with vanity metrics. They should focus on the operational drivers that determine whether growth translates into profitable, repeatable delivery. That means combining lagging financial indicators with leading workflow indicators. Revenue and gross margin matter, but so do schedule slippage, approval cycle time, forecast confidence, subcontractor dependency, and unbilled work accumulation.
A mature dashboard architecture typically aligns metrics to four executive questions: Are we delivering on time and within scope? Are we deploying talent efficiently? Are we converting work into revenue and cash with discipline? Are governance controls strong enough to support scale? When dashboards are designed around these questions, they become decision systems rather than passive reports.
- Delivery oversight metrics: project health score, milestone attainment, schedule variance, scope change volume, backlog burn, work in progress aging, customer escalation trends
- Profitability metrics: gross margin by project and client, realized versus planned margin, write-off exposure, subcontractor cost ratio, revenue leakage indicators, contribution by practice
- Resource metrics: billable utilization, strategic utilization by skill, bench risk, over-allocation, forecasted capacity gaps, contractor dependency, staffing lead time
- Financial conversion metrics: approved time lag, billing cycle time, invoice accuracy, DSO, unbilled revenue, deferred revenue, collections exposure by account
- Governance metrics: approval bottlenecks, policy exceptions, forecast submission compliance, project stage adherence, data quality exceptions, entity-level reporting consistency
How cloud ERP dashboards connect delivery workflows to financial control
The real value of cloud ERP in professional services is not that reports are available in a browser. It is that delivery events can be tied directly to financial and operational workflows. A consultant submits time, a project manager approves it, the ERP updates work in progress, billing eligibility changes, revenue schedules adjust, and executive dashboards reflect the impact without waiting for manual reconciliation. This is workflow orchestration, not just reporting automation.
In a modern architecture, dashboards should sit on top of integrated process flows spanning CRM opportunity data, project initiation, staffing allocation, procurement for external resources, time and expense capture, milestone approvals, invoicing, and collections. When these flows are standardized, executives can see not only what happened but where the operating model is breaking down. A delayed invoice is no longer a finance issue alone; it can be traced to project closure discipline, approval latency, or missing commercial controls.
This is especially important for multi-entity and global services firms. Different regions may use different billing models, tax rules, currencies, and subcontractor arrangements. Cloud ERP dashboards provide a harmonized visibility framework while still allowing local execution requirements. That balance between standardization and flexibility is central to enterprise scalability.
A practical operating model for executive dashboard design
Many dashboard programs fail because they begin with visualization preferences instead of governance design. Executive oversight should start with a KPI ownership model. Finance should own margin logic and revenue definitions. Delivery leadership should own project health criteria and staffing assumptions. Operations should own workflow cycle times and exception management. IT and enterprise architecture should own data integration, security, and semantic consistency across systems.
A strong design pattern is to create three dashboard layers. The first is an executive command layer for enterprise performance and risk. The second is a management layer for practice leaders, PMO teams, and finance controllers. The third is an operational action layer for project managers, resource managers, and billing teams. This layered model prevents executives from drowning in detail while ensuring that every top-level metric has an accountable workflow beneath it.
| Dashboard layer | Primary users | Primary decisions |
|---|---|---|
| Executive command layer | CEO, COO, CFO, CIO, practice executives | Portfolio risk, margin protection, growth capacity, cash conversion, governance intervention |
| Management control layer | PMO, finance controllers, delivery directors, resource leaders | Project recovery, staffing reallocation, billing acceleration, forecast correction |
| Operational action layer | Project managers, team leads, billing coordinators, approvers | Timesheet approval, milestone completion, issue escalation, invoice readiness, data correction |
Where AI automation adds value in professional services ERP dashboards
AI should be applied selectively to improve signal quality, workflow speed, and exception management. In professional services ERP environments, the most practical use cases are anomaly detection, forecast variance alerts, staffing risk prediction, invoice readiness scoring, and narrative summarization for executive review. These capabilities help leaders focus on operational exceptions rather than manually searching through reports.
For example, an AI-enabled dashboard can flag projects where utilization appears strong but margin is deteriorating because senior resources are absorbing unplanned rework. It can identify accounts where approved time is accumulating faster than billing milestones, suggesting revenue timing risk. It can also summarize portfolio changes for the executive team before weekly operating reviews, reducing reporting effort while improving decision quality.
However, AI does not replace governance. If project codes are inconsistent, timesheets are late, or revenue rules vary by team, AI will amplify confusion. The prerequisite is a disciplined cloud ERP data model, standardized workflows, and clear ownership of operational definitions. AI becomes valuable when it sits on top of a controlled enterprise architecture.

Implementation tradeoffs executives should evaluate
The first tradeoff is breadth versus control. Organizations often want every metric from day one, but broad dashboard scope without process standardization creates noise. A better approach is to prioritize a core executive metric set tied to delivery health, profitability, utilization, and cash conversion, then expand once workflow quality improves.
The second tradeoff is local flexibility versus global consistency. Professional services firms often allow practices or regions to manage projects differently. Some flexibility is necessary, but executive dashboards require a common semantic layer for project status, margin logic, and billing readiness. Without that, enterprise reporting modernization stalls.
The third tradeoff is speed versus resilience. Rapid dashboard deployment through BI overlays can create short-term visibility, but if underlying ERP workflows remain fragmented, the reporting layer becomes another patch. Sustainable value comes from integrating dashboards into the operating architecture, where workflow events, approvals, and financial controls are connected by design.
